Naruto Shippuden: Ultimate Ninja Storm 5 " for the PPSSPP is a fan-made modification of the original PSP title Naruto Shippuden: Ultimate Ninja Impact, as an official "Storm 5" does not exist for the PlayStation Portable. These mods use custom ISO files and high-definition texture packs to overhaul the game's visuals, UI, and character roster to mimic modern entries like Storm 4 or Storm Connections. The concept of a Naruto Shippuden: Ultimate Ninja Storm 5 for the PPSSPP emulator is a creation of the dedicated modding community, as an official fifth entry for the PlayStation Portable never existed. These "Ultimate Ninja Storm 5" mods are primarily transformations of the existing Naruto Shippuden: Ultimate Ninja Impact, which was the final and most advanced Naruto title released for the PSP. The Role of Textures in PPSSPP Modding
Texture packs are the cornerstone of these mods, allowing players to bridge the visual gap between the aging PSP hardware and the high-definition aesthetics of the modern Ultimate Ninja Storm series. By replacing the original game’s lower-resolution character models, UI elements, and environments with high-definition (HD) alternatives, modders can simulate the look of a newer generation title.
Visual Fidelity: Custom textures often feature upscaled character designs, vibrant color palettes, and sharper environment details that mimic the cel-shaded look of the Storm series.
New Content: Many "Storm 5" texture packs include character skins from later in the series, such as Naruto (Six Paths Mode) or adult versions from the Boruto era, which were never officially part of the PSP library.
UI Overhauls: Texture mods frequently redesign menus and selection screens to match the sleek, modern interface of Ultimate Ninja Storm 4 or Connections. Technical Implementation
Applying these textures requires the PPSSPP emulator, which features built-in support for "Replace Textures".

5.3 Optimal Configuration for PPSSPP
To run a “Storm 5” texture pack:
- Rendering Resolution: 4x PSP (1360x768) is sufficient; 8x causes texture thrashing.
- Texture Scaling: Must be set to “Linear” or “Hybrid” to avoid pixelation on upscaled textures.
- Preload Custom Textures: Enabled, but limits RAM on 32-bit Android builds.
